Top Tips for Finding and Choosing the Best Affordable Health Insurance

Health insurance cannot be taken for granted, especially in the modern world where there is an increase in health related problems. Your insurance will come in handy when you need it most, saving you from financial pressures that can be very frustrating. The fact is, there are many health insurance providers and you will need to be careful, especially when looking for an affordable option for your coverage. A few more considerations aside from deductibles and premiums can help ease your search for the best.

1. Learn about policy exemptions. The most common exemptions you’ll come across include smoking cessation programs, depression and blood pressure screening, and immunizations, among others. You want to make sure you end up enjoying all the benefits of the insurance coverage you settle for. Therefore, the fewer exemptions, the better.

2. Choose a plan that suits all your needs. In general, there are three different aircraft you can choose from. They are Health Maintenance Organization, Point of Service Plan, and Preferred Provider Organization. They all come with their own rules and regulations and this makes it important that you review them all before making a decision that you think works best for your needs.

3. Before re-enrolling in your insurance plan, take the time to identify any changes that may have occurred. It’s a very simple way to ensure that you are not affected by unexpected expenses to enjoy the benefits of your coverage. For example, your spouse’s coverage costs may have increased or some services may have been removed from coverage. When you are aware of these changes, you will make the decision to continue with the plan or change to a much better one.

4. Make adjustments to the existing plan or change to a more suitable one. This is especially in cases where your status has changed, such as when you now have a family to care for. You may want to have your children covered and this means making adjustments or moving to better coverage. It’s important to deal with any changes as soon as they happen so you can continue to enjoy the benefits of affordable health insurance. Unfortunately, it is also possible that other health or medical problems arise along the way, necessitating changes to the plan to accommodate the new situation.

5. Use an online calculator to compare the total costs between the available plans. Many employers will make this useful tool available and you can use it to make a reasonable decision at the end. Things like coinsurance and copays need to be considered when sizing up costs.

6. Consider having a separate health care spending account. This can help you save on premiums by paying for prescriptions and things like contact lenses, among other minor medical expenses. It is a great advantage that contributions to a health savings account are deducted from income before taxes.
